What is Prototyping?

Prototyping is the process of creating a preliminary version of a product to test its functionality, design, and usability before moving on to the final production stage. Prototypes can range from simple sketches and wireframes to more advanced interactive models that simulate the user experience. By creating prototypes, designers can quickly iterate on their ideas, gather feedback from stakeholders, and make informed decisions about the final product design.

Benefits of Prototyping

  1. Visualizing Concepts: Prototyping allows designers to visualize their concepts and ideas in a tangible form, making it easier to communicate and collaborate with team members and stakeholders.
  2. Testing Functionality: Prototypes help designers test the functionality of a product and identify any flaws or design issues early on in the process, saving time and resources in the long run.
  3. Gathering Feedback: Prototypes provide an opportunity for designers to gather feedback from users, clients, and other stakeholders, allowing them to make necessary adjustments and improvements before finalizing the design.
  4. Iterative Design: Prototyping supports an iterative design process, where designers can quickly make changes and improvements based on feedback and testing results, resulting in a refined and user-friendly product.

Types of Prototyping

There are several types of prototypes that designers can create, depending on their specific needs and goals. Some common types of prototypes include:

  • Low-Fidelity Prototypes: Low-fidelity prototypes are quick and simple representations of a product’s design and functionality, often created using paper sketches or digital wireframes.
  • High-Fidelity Prototypes: High-fidelity prototypes are more detailed and interactive versions of a product, often created using design tools and software to simulate the user experience.
  • Functional Prototypes: Functional prototypes are fully interactive models that closely resemble the final product, allowing designers to test its functionality and usability in a real-world setting.
